How they compare
Brazil currently reports -1.05 billion against -1.35 billion in Guatemala, a difference of 294.49 million.
The two have swapped places 9 times across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Guatemala ahead.
Brazil ranks 161st and Guatemala ranks 164th of 194 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Brazil averaged higher in 1 and Guatemala in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Brazil | Guatemala |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| -12.02 billion | -8.49 million | 12.01 billion | Guatemala |
| 2010s | -15.18 billion | -384.39 million | 14.80 billion | Guatemala |
| 2020s | -509.62 million | -1.02 billion | 512.74 million | Brazil |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
